Navigating Your First Deposit and Bonuses
Navigating your first deposit and bonuses requires careful attention to the platform’s terms and conditions. Start by locating the cashier section to make your initial deposit, ensuring you understand the accepted payment methods. The welcome bonus, often a match deposit bonus, will have specific wagering requirements you must meet before withdrawing winnings. Always review the bonus validity period and game restrictions. This due diligence is crucial for effective bankroll management and provides a solid foundation for your online experience.

Streamlining the Withdrawal Process
Successfully claiming your winnings is a straightforward process typically completed through your account dashboard. Most platforms require you to verify your identity first, a standard security measure. Once verified, you can select a withdrawal method, such as e-wallet or bank transfer, and submit your request. Processing times vary, so review the site’s payment policy. For ongoing player engagement, always check the promotions page for ongoing promotions like reload bonuses or free spin offers, which provide added value to your gameplay.
